Does Distilled Water Contain Fluoride?

The short answer to this question is no, distilled water does not contain fluoride. Distilled water is created through a process of boiling the water, collecting the steam and condensing it back into liquid form. During this process, any minerals or contaminants that were in the original water source are left behind, including fluoride. This makes distilled water an excellent choice for people who are looking for a way to remove fluoride from their drinking water.

However, while distilled water may lack fluoride, it is also lacking in other beneficial minerals and components that can be found in other types of drinking water. In addition to not containing any fluoride, distilled water also lacks magnesium and calcium which are both important for bone health and other bodily functions. This means that while it may be suitable as an occasional supplement to your regular drinking water, it should not be relied on as a sole source of hydration.

How Does Fluoride Benefit Our Health?

Fluoride is a mineral that occurs naturally in many foods and water sources. It has been added to drinking water for decades in order to improve oral health. Fluoride helps prevent cavities and tooth decay by strengthening the enamel on teeth, making them more resistant to acid attacks from plaque bacteria and sugars in the mouth. The increased consumption of fluoridated water is linked to a reduction in tooth decay, particularly among children.

Fluoride also helps remineralize teeth that have already developed cavities or weakened enamel, as well as reducing the amount of bacteria in the mouth. This can help reduce bad breath, as well as reduce overall risk of gum disease.

Disadvantages of Drinking Fluoride-Containing Water

Drinking water containing fluoride has been linked to a number of potential health risks. While fluoride is essential for healthy teeth and bones, ingesting too much of it can cause adverse reactions such as dental fluorosis and skeletal fluorosis. Dental fluorosis is a condition in which the teeth become discolored due to overexposure to fluoride, while skeletal fluorosis is a bone disease caused by excessive intake of the mineral. Other possible side effects include nausea, vomiting, headaches, abdominal pain and skin rashes.

In addition, some people are especially sensitive to the presence of fluoride in their drinking water and may experience more severe health problems as a result. Children are particularly vulnerable to overexposure to this mineral as their bodies tend to absorb it more readily than adults do. Too much fluoride has also been linked to reduced IQ levels in some children.
